LF / LTF / Lactoferrin Antibody - IF analysis of Lactoferrin using anti-Lactoferrin antibody Lactoferrin was detected in paraffin-embedded section of human prostatic cancer tissues. Heat mediated antigen retrieval was performed in citrate buffer (pH6, epitope retrieval solution ) for 20 mins. The tissue section was blocked with 10% goat serum. The tissue section was then incubated with 1µg/mL rabbit anti-Lactoferrin Antibody overnight at 4°C. DyLight®488 Conjugated Goat Anti-Rabbit IgG was used as secondary antibody at 1:100 dilution and incubated for 30 minutes at 37°C. The section was counterstained with DAPI. Visualize using a fluorescence microscope and filter sets appropriate for the label used.
LF / LTF / Lactoferrin Antibody - Western blot analysis of Lactoferrin using anti-Lactoferrin antibody. Electrophoresis was performed on a 5-20% SDS-PAGE gel at 70V (Stacking gel) / 90V (Resolving gel) for 2-3 hours. The sample well of each lane was loaded with 50ug of sample under reducing conditions. Lane 1: human placenta tissue lysates,Lane 2: rat spleen tissue lysates,Lane 3: mouse spleen tissue lysates. After Electrophoresis, proteins were transferred to a Nitrocellulose membrane at 150mA for 50-90 minutes. Blocked the membrane with 5% Non-fat Milk/ TBS for 1.5 hour at RT. The membrane was incubated with rabbit anti-Lactoferrin antigen affinity purified polyclonal antibody at 0.5 µg/mL overnight at 4°C, then washed with TBS-0.1% Tween 3 times with 5 minutes each and probed with a goat anti-rabbit IgG-HRP secondary antibody at a dilution of 1:10000 for 1.5 hour at RT. The signal is developed using an Enhanced Chemiluminescent detection (ECL) kit with Tanon 5200 system. A specific band was detected for Lactoferrin at approximately 85KD. The expected band size for Lactoferrin is at 78KD.
LF / LTF / Lactoferrin Antibody - Western blot - Anti-Lactoferrin Picoband antibody
LF / LTF / Lactoferrin Antibody - Flow Cytometry analysis of SiHa cells using anti-Lactoferrin antibody. Overlay histogram showing SiHa cells stained with anti-Lactoferrin antibody (Blue line). The cells were blocked with 10% normal goat serum. And then incubated with rabbit anti-Lactoferrin Antibody (1µg/10E6 cells) for 30 min at 20°C. DyLight®488 conjugated goat anti-rabbit IgG (5-10µg/10E6 cells) was used as secondary antibody for 30 minutes at 20°C. Isotype control antibody (Green line) was rabbit IgG (1µg/10E6 cells) used under the same conditions. Unlabelled sample (Red line) was also used as a control.

Specificity
High levels are found in saliva and tears, intermediate levels in serum and plasma, and low levels in urine. In kidney, detected in the distal collecting tubules in the medulla but not in the cortical region or in blood vessels. Detected in peripheral blood neutrophils (at protein level). Isoform 1 and isoform DeltaLf are expressed in breast, prostate, spleen, pancreas, kidney, small intestine, lung, skeletal muscle, uterus, thymus and fetal liver. Isoform 1 is expressed in brain, testis and peripheral blood leukocytes; isoform DeltaLf is barely detectable in these tissues. Isoform DeltaLf is expressed in placenta, liver and ovary; isoform 1 is barely detectable in these tissues. In kidney, isoform 1 is expressed at high levels in the collecting tubules of the medulla but at very low levels in the cortex.
